Premier Cost-Effective Substitutes by Garment Type

The rivals that merit consideration are no mere random fast-fashion copies—they are credible companies with their own character inhabiting a parallel design niche at more modest retail tags. Represent Clothing (UK-based, $65-95 per shirt) features dense cotton t-shirts with unique prints and European-based construction for top-tier lines. MNML ($35-55) provides foundation pieces and printed pieces with clean logo-centric looks, yet fabric quality is distinctly less dense with offshore fabrication. Sporty and Rich ($95-195) produces sleek logo-centric aesthetic on heavyweight sweatshirt material matching Palm Angels on cloth quality, however the aesthetic tilts more clean-cut than skate-inspired. Fear of God Essentials ($50-90) presents possibly the best weight-to-price value in streetwear, with 300+ gsm fleece fabric at a fraction of the cost of Palm Angels price points, though visual concept is consciously minimalist. Each brand holds legitimate appeal and particular drawbacks.

Fabric and Construction: Where Differences Are Tangible

The most straightforward conclusion recognizes that fabric and construction gaps are real. Compare a Palm Angels fleece top side-by-side with a MNML fleece top and the gap is at once noticeable—heaviness, hang, stitching quality, branded metal-tipped pull cords vs plastic-ended pulls, sharp interior labels against blurred printed labels. These components seem small individually but collectively build the ”sensation” of possessing a top-tier product. Where the distance reduces significantly is between Palm Angels and middle-tier alternatives like Represent: at $100-195, cloth weights are comparable, construction from Portuguese production houses is solid, and workmanship authentically challenges the Palm Angels standard. Sustained wear life sets them further apart—Palm Angels tops retain shape and color for 100+ wash cycles, while $35-55 options exhibit deterioration after 20-30 laundry cycles. Mid-tier options do admirably through 60-80 wash cycles. A Palm Angels garment withstanding 3-4 years at under $3 cost per wearing vs a $45 rival surviving 12-18 months of wear—lower per-wear but necessitating replacement growing over time.

Aftermarket Marketplace Realities

One often overlooked aspect is resale potential. Palm Angels preserves 55-70% resale value with limited editions sometimes rising beyond original pricing on StockX, Grailed, and Vestiaire Collective. A $495 fleece listed for $270-345 after a year in rotation reduces real cost to $150-225. Compare this with a $150 Represent sweatshirt reselling for $45-65 with $85-105 net cost, or a $75 Essentials sweatshirt at $30-45 true. In actual-cost consideration, the Palm Angels cost difference contracts from 3-4x at full price to roughly 1.5-2x when including resale value. For purchasers regularly rotating personal wardrobes, this makes Palm Angels more budget-friendly than listed price indicates.
